Quick Answer: How To Use A Gift Card Code Visa?

How do I use my Visa Gift Card online? You can use your card for online purchases by entering the card number, expiry date and the 3 digit code (CVV) found on the back of the card. Occasionally websites will ask for the name on the card, in these instances simply insert “Gift Card” in the field provided.

How do I use a Visa Gift Card?

The Visa Gift card carries the Visa logo like any other Visa card, so it can be used at the millions of places that accept Visa cards, including online. As with a credit card, when you are ready to pay, simply hand the card to the merchant and sign the purchase receipt.

What is a gift card code Visa?

Simply put, a gift code or a gift card code is the primary number on a gift card. For Visa® or Mastercard® gift cards, the code is typically a 16-digit number embossed in raised-lettering on the front of the card –just like you would see on a debit or credit card.

Where is the 4 digit code on Visa Gift Card?

Where is the Pin Number on a Visa Gift Card? PIN on a Visa gift card and Mastercard gift cards are located on the back of your card. Just scratch off the protective covering with a coin, and you can read the four-digit PIN.

How do I use my Visa gift card for the first time?

To use a Visa gift card as a “debit” transaction, you’ll need to enter a Personal Identification Number (PIN) at the Point of Sale (POS) terminal. Without a PIN, the gift card should be run as a “credit” transaction.

Do Visa gift cards have a pin?

Your Visa® Gift Card is a prepaid Visa card that can be used for purchases at merchants worldwide that accept Visa Debit Cards. The debit option requires a PIN to work. The card does not come with a preset PIN, so you will need to set one prior to making the purchase for the debit option to work.

Can you use a Visa gift card online to buy things?

Your Visa gift card must be activated in order to be used for purchases either online or in-store. Depending on where the gift card was purchased, you will have to activate your card on the issuing bank or provider’s website or call the toll free number listed on the back of your card.

Where is the 16 digit number on a Visa gift card?

The gift card account number is typically 16-digits and embossed on the front of the gift card, while the CVN is typically printed on the back of the card, to the right of the signature.
